Enrichment time for Idris, Mingo & Scratch 🦦🦦🦦

Otters love running water, and the hose also provides mental stimulation, hunting practice & exercise during the cubs’ rehabilitation.

Interesting to see the ‘couch’ made by one of our cubs, Pumpkin, in her holt 🛋️

In the wild, otters have couches where they rest during the day. You might see areas of flattened reeds or long grass on dry land near the water’s edge forming a mat.

Otters are very capable climbers & jumpers as you can see here when one of our cubs Diesel (aka Super Otter 🦦🦸!) had climbed the fence in his enclosure in anticipation of his dinner arriving!

During #StormGoretti otter cubs are more likely to be separated from their mothers.

If you see an #otter cub you believe to be in danger, please call us as soon as possible & don’t touch it or try to pick it up beforehand.
